ABOUT THE CLIENT & THE PROJECT: Special Project Music (YBHQ) is a premium digital platform created for Yungblud’s most dedicated fans, offering exclusive multimedia content, memberships, interactive community features, and fan engagement experiences. The frontend is built with Vue 3 and TypeScript, with a strong focus on performance, scalability, and user experience. The platform includes integrations for video/audio streaming, subscriptions, payments, analytics, timeline-based content, NFC experiences through ZATAP integration, and rich post/content creation powered by the TipTap editor. ABOUT OPENSTAGE: Openstage is the technology ecosystem powering YBHQ. It provides the frontend architecture and infrastructure used to deliver scalable digital experiences, secure multimedia playback, subscriptions, engagement tracking, and interactive fan experiences. The frontend team works closely with backend and API teams to build reusable and high-performance UI systems using a modern Vue-based architecture.
